"In London, from the 1850’s more and more people could afford to have a carriage, horse or a chaise. The horse did pollute the street. A worrying researcher of the future said this in the 1870’s: if the number of horses and carriages rises this way, hazardous waste will cover the Oxford Street in knee-height. Then the automobile was invented..."

There is nothing new under the sun. The problem of hazardous waste is not a 20th century phenomenon. The scientists of the 19th century were excited by this problem, and in the 20th century they started to search for practical solution. Hungary is not England, neither Borsod-Abaúj-Zemplén county, where the ÉHG (North Hungarian Waste Management c.Plc) runs. The company was established in the summer of 1992 by the Cirkont Hulladékgazdálkodási Zrt. (Cirkont Waste Management c.Plc) (with 78.9% share) and the Local Government of Kazincbarcika (with 21.1% share).

It emphasises the performance of the company that it solves the complex waste management of Kazincbarcika and 33 villages in the area that affects approximately 100 thousand people. Within the cleaning services, our company refers to the collection, transport, placement, and disposal of municipal solid waste, waste with hazardous oil content, and the clearance. The ÉHG Zrt. increases the standard of its service. In 1997, it has opened the most up-to-date regional municipal waste landfill of the county in Sajókaza. We place the collected waste in landfill of Orbán Valley, in Sajókazai Hulladékkezelő Centrum (Waste Centre of Sajókaza).

The landfill was built by the support of ISPA, and it is operated by the ÉHG Zrt. It is 2 million m3, and insulated, so that is solves the problems of waste for 25 years in the surrounding cities and villages.

The following facilities were realised in the Sajókazai Hulladékkezelő Centrum:

  1. A 100.000 tonne/ year capacity construction debris processor
  2. There is a composting plant with 40.000 tonne/year capacity, where useable compost is made from organic waste, and green waste with the use of sewage sludge
  3. There is a ”post-selecting device” that’s capacity is 30.000 tonne/year. It selects afterwards the selectively collected waste
  4. The bypass road started to be build beside Szuhakálló and Múcsony, this year in August. The delivery will be in 2008.
  5. To guarantee the safety transport, a transhipment station will be built in Ózd, in the spring of 2008.

The project costs 3.2 billion HUF. The European Union supported by 50%, and the Hungarian State supported by 40% this project.

It is in our plans, that we expand our service in the region, and if it is required, we expand our service through the frontier. In the he future, we plan to expand our capacity, the placement of hazardous waste, and its disposal.

At the landfill there is a machine that compacts the waste (so called ”kompaktor”). This machine is an inevitable tool of a modern landfill.

The new landfill fulfils the environmental protection requirements. It collection of leachate is solved, the facilities that refer to the reparation of rainwater have already been built, and the enclosed landfill has the monitoring that fits to the standard.

We have introduced the selective waste collection in the service area. There are four containers at the installed waste collection units which are appropriate for collecting paper, plastic, glass, and medal boxes.
